Im mostly a meat hunter During the roar is about the only time ill shoot a hind in preference to a stag spikers and scrubby heads excepted of course.
In a perfect world we would let the big guy populate the gene pool then if you really want a head take him out afterwards if you can find him again.
Reality is someone else probably will deal to him before he has the chance.
Over the weekend the Pongaroar hunt turned in lots of red heads missing one or both bey tines which I believe is a result of this.
